In recent years, a new trend has emerged in the world of investments – faith invest. This term refers to investing with a focus on not only financial returns, but also on aligning one’s investments with their personal values and beliefs. faith invest is about putting your money into companies and funds that not only provide a good return on investment, but also make a positive impact on society and the environment.
The concept of faith invest is not a new one, but it has gained traction in recent years as more and more investors are looking for ways to align their financial goals with their personal values. This trend is driven in part by a growing awareness of social and environmental issues, as well as a desire to make a positive impact on the world.
One of the key principles of faith invest is investing in companies that are committed to social and environmental responsibility. These companies prioritize factors such as sustainability, diversity, and community engagement, and are transparent about their impact on society and the environment. By investing in these companies, investors can not only earn a return on their investment, but also support businesses that are making a positive impact on the world.
faith invest also extends to investing in funds that focus on socially responsible investments. These funds screen companies based on environmental, social, and governance (ESG) criteria, and only invest in those that meet certain ethical standards. By investing in these funds, investors can ensure that their money is being used to support companies that are committed to making a positive impact on society and the environment.
